Job description

Location: Newnan & Fayetteville, GA
Schedule: Part-Time, On-site
This is a part-time, non-benefited position.

About OrthoAtlanta

OrthoAtlanta is proud to be the second-largest orthopedic and sports medicine practice in the greater Atlanta area. We're dedicated to helping people move better, feel stronger, and get back to doing what they love. When you join our team, you're part of a close-knit group of healthcare professionals passionate about improving lives.

What You'll Do

As a Physician Assistant at OrthoAtlanta, you’ll:

  • Support a fellowship-trained orthopedic surgeon in both clinical and surgical settings
  • See and manage patients independently in clinical settings
  • Assist in operating room as needed
  • Perform hospital and emergency room consultations
  • Provide follow-ups, inpatient rounding, and participate in call rotation
  • Collaborate with physicians and team members to ensure exceptional patient outcomes.
  • Work confidently both independently and as part of a team
  • Communicate clearly and compassionately with patients and families
  • Thrive in a dynamic, fast paced environment
  • Proactive, dependable, and focused on delivering exceptional care

What You’ll Need

  • Graduate of an accredited Physician Assistant or Nurse Practitioner program
  • Licensed or eligible for licensure in Georgia
  • Strong interpersonal and customer service skills
  • Excellent clinical judgement and problem-solving ability
  • Clear, professional communication with both colleagues and patients
